1. Honshū (largest of the four main islands of Japan); Honshu
2. Honshuu
Wikipedia definition
3. Honshuis the largest island of Japan. The nation's main island, it is south of Hokkaido across the Tsugaru Strait, north of Shikoku across the Inland Sea, and northeast of Kyushu across the Kanmon Strait. It is the seventh largest island in the world, and the second most populous after Java in Indonesia.
